  12. Now let's be clear about this. I do not know what land it is that Kroenke owns in Maryland Heights or nearby. What I do know, having gone through the Maryland Expressway many times is that a lot of that undeveloped land out there is very low in comparison with the river and quite prone to low level flooding after a couple of days of heavy rains. Just drive by it after it rains heavily for a couple of days. Since I do not think it is MLS's intention to have people park in fields with a few inches of standing water on them (again after heavy rains, but it remains muddy for a while after the standing water is gone), or of building the stadium on stilts or using artificial elevation of any kind, it seems to me that this kind of idea will require extensive and expensive drainage of the area to make it suitable for such a venue. Not exactly the best location for building a new professional soccer stadium using a more or less restricted budget.
